Installation Tips for RAM in 2026
Installing RAM correctly is crucial for system stability and performance. Follow these tips for a smooth upgrade:
- Power off your computer and unplug it from the power source before opening the case.
- Ground yourself to prevent static discharge, using an anti-static wrist strap if possible.
- Locate the RAM slots on your motherboard, typically near the CPU socket.
- Align the RAM module with the slot, ensuring the notch matches the key in the slot.
- Insert firmly into the slot, applying even pressure until the clips snap into place.
- Double-check that the modules are securely seated.
- Close the case and reconnect power before turning on your system.
- Verify the installation in your BIOS or operating system to ensure the RAM is recognized correctly.
Additional Tips for Optimal RAM Performance
To maximize your RAM’s performance, consider the following:
- Update your BIOS to the latest version for improved compatibility and stability.
- Enable XMP profiles in BIOS settings to automatically overclock RAM to its rated speed.
- Maintain good airflow in your PC case to prevent overheating.
- Avoid mixing different RAM brands or speeds to prevent stability issues.
